Project management has evolved significantly over the years, with technological changes, globalization, and business environments. Here are some of the major ways project management has evolved:

  1. The emergence of Project Management as a Discipline: Project management has evolved from being an ad-hoc process to a defined discipline that is recognized globally. With the growth of the Project Management Institute (PMI), project management has become a formal discipline with its own framework, tools, and methodologies.
  1. Focus on Stakeholder Management: In the past, project management was primarily focused on delivering the project on time, within budget, and with the expected quality. Now, project managers need to pay more attention to stakeholders’ needs, expectations, and preferences. Successful project managers must balance the needs of the stakeholders with the project’s objectives.
  1. Advancements in Technology: Technology has changed the way we manage projects. Project management software, collaboration tools, and cloud-based platforms have made it easier to manage projects from anywhere, communicate effectively, and collaborate in real time.
  1. Agile and Scrum: The Agile and Scrum methodologies have revolutionized project management. These methodologies emphasize flexibility, continuous delivery, and the ability to adapt to changing circumstances. They have been particularly useful in software development projects, where requirements often change throughout the project lifecycle.
  1. Globalization: Project management has also evolved due to the impact of globalization. With teams distributed across different geographic locations and time zones, project managers need to be more adept at managing virtual teams and cultural differences.
  1. Focus on Sustainability: As organizations become more conscious of their environmental and social impact, project managers must consider sustainability factors in project planning and execution. They need to ensure that the project delivers sustainable outcomes that align with the organization’s goals.

In summary, project management has evolved from being an ad-hoc process to a well-defined discipline that emphasizes stakeholder management, uses advanced technology, incorporates agile and scrum methodologies, manages global teams, and considers sustainability factors.

VersionOne 

VersionOne is an agile project management software that helps teams to plan, track, and manage their software development projects. It was first introduced in 2002 and has since been used by a variety of organizations, ranging from small startups to large enterprises.

The software is designed to help teams work together more efficiently and to deliver high-quality software products faster. It enables teams to plan and prioritize their work, track progress, and collaborate in real time. It also offers features such as burndown charts, project dashboards, and release planning to help teams stay on track and meet their project goals.

One of the key features of VersionOne is its use of an iterative approach to software development. Adapting the agile methodology, allows teams to work in short iterations, receive feedback from customers at regular intervals, and make changes accordingly. This helps teams to be more responsive to changing requirements and to deliver software that better meets the needs of their customers. By enabling teams to be more agile and responsive, it can help them to deliver high-quality software products faster and with greater customer satisfaction.

General Features

VersionOne is known for its ability to support enterprise-level agile development, while Redmineflux is more suited for small to medium-sized businesses. VersionOne offers a comprehensive solution for enterprise-level project management, including features such as agile portfolio management, release planning, and program-level reporting. Redmineflux, on the other hand, offers a more lightweight solution, with a focus on issue tracking, workflow management, and resource management.

Level of Collaboration

When it comes to collaboration, both tools have strong capabilities. However, Redmineflux offers more options for team communication, including a chat feature, multi-level workflow, and real-time updates. VersionOne, on the other hand, also offers a sophisticated workflow, allowing teams to collaborate and review work items in real-time, with features like multi-level workflow and cross-team coordination.

Agile Development

VersionOne offers a more holistic approach to agile development, with features such as agile testing and continuous delivery. Redmineflux, on the other hand, offers strong integration capabilities with other tools, allowing teams to connect and streamline workflows across various applications. Also, the tool provides an agile board plugin in Kanban style which helps in dividing projects into manageable chunks and better visibility making everyone stand on the same page.

Customization

With Redmineflux, users can easily create custom workflows, add custom fields, and design custom reports. This level of customization allows for a more tailored project management experience, making it ideal for teams with specific project requirements that may not be met by other out-of-the-box project management solutions.

On the other hand, VersionOne is specifically designed for Agile development and provides a comprehensive set of features that cater to this methodology. While it is less customizable than Redmine, it offers a range of tools that help streamline the Agile development process.
